Transaction 052409524d2915e414b27d80c569bb36fa4d9323bbd40dbd6b53e150f7f0c861
1 Input
2 Outputs
- 052409524d2915e414b27d80c569bb36fa4d9323bbd40dbd6b53e150f7f0c861:0
- 052409524d2915e414b27d80c569bb36fa4d9323bbd40dbd6b53e150f7f0c861:1
value 344971
address 1PEaSiRycwV4cRvvF4FjT8jqsVyk54VDEG
value 1540348
address 1FEJZ4XeFkfAiuPiZNBfGYD3J7ZfWkhKmC